Morgan Stanley analysts have adjusted their price target for Palo Alto Networks (PANW), citing recent demand trends in the cybersecurity sector. The revision reflects the firm’s reassessment of market conditions and growth expectations. No specific price level or recommendation was disclosed in the available information.

The analysts highlighted that shifting enterprise spending patterns and evolving threat landscapes are influencing revenue visibility for cybersecurity vendors. While the precise magnitude of the adjustment was not specified in the source, the move signals that Morgan Stanley is closely monitoring Palo Alto Networks’ ability to capture market share amid intensifying competition. The revision comes as the broader cybersecurity sector experiences uneven demand, with some segments—such as cloud security and zero-trust frameworks—showing relative strength, while legacy firewall markets may face headwinds. Palo Alto Networks, a leading player in the network security space, has been investing heavily in platform integration and artificial intelligence capabilities. These strategic initiatives could influence future demand trends, but their impact on near-term financial performance remains uncertain. The Morgan Stanley adjustment appears to be a routine response to ongoing data points rather than a dramatic shift in fundamental outlook.
